Hi there! We understand your inquiry about the 48″ Class B4 Series OLED 4K UHD Smart webOS TV (Model OLED48B4PUA) and its connectivity options. This model comes equipped with 4 HDMI 2.1 inputs but does not include a native DisplayPort connection. If you’d like to hook up a device that only offers DisplayPort output, you can use a DisplayPort-to-HDMI adapter—just make sure it supports the resolution and refresh rate you need (for example, 4K at 60 Hz or 120 Hz). Troubleshooting Step: Connect your DisplayPort source to the adapter, then plug the HDMI end into one of the TV’s HDMI 2.1 ports. Power on both devices, press the Input button on your Magic Remote, and select the corresponding HDMI port.
